Output 142789589281ea8d51ffbdaa201f8b671aa2b7d6f684309a131ea8a91ca428cc:1

value
25339092
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 edb0ff979acc75e17aa667862e152100eb4deb54 OP_EQUALVERIFY OP_CHECKSIG
address
1NfoBXfenaCzxShvbUinzpyZN5mTHSorHQ
transaction
142789589281ea8d51ffbdaa201f8b671aa2b7d6f684309a131ea8a91ca428cc
spent
true